|
本帖最后由 獨孤良 于 2014-1-22 15:52 編輯
天貓魔盒用戶QQ群:150308773
(歡迎加入)
工具:ADB圖形簡易工具1.2:
1.軟件運行環(huán)境:XP/2003/vista/WIN7/8/8.1
2.運行ADBClient來使用
3.請確保設(shè)備與電腦處于同一網(wǎng)段并且可以訪問。
4.此程序?qū)儆谡{(diào)用ADB 可輸入ADB命令,可實現(xiàn)一切 ADB功能
主要用于: 1.魔盒重啟, 遠程安裝APK,無需U盤等。
2.此程序完全調(diào)用ADB,沒有任何捆綁垃圾
3.解壓后使用 因為解壓后才能記住ip.
V1.2
1.優(yōu)化APK文件搜索,現(xiàn)在也能搜索到子文件夾的APK,也能顯示搜索到的數(shù)量
2.默認選擇目錄后會自動搜索APK 但考慮到用戶后續(xù)添加文件進去,增加了手動掃描按鈕
3.現(xiàn)在ADB信息可以輸出當前目錄下 logs.txt 以便查看運行了哪些指令與ADB返回消息。
4.安裝APK添加更多提示,如成功,失敗
5.多數(shù)操作默認改為灰色按鈕,只有連接設(shè)備后才可以使用。
下載地址:
ZNDS_ADBClient1.2.zip
(737.98 KB, 下載次數(shù): 1541)
2014-1-8 15:02 上傳
點擊文件名下載附件
下載積分: 金幣 -1
adb的全稱為Android Debug Bridge 調(diào)試橋,是連接Android手機等設(shè)備與PC端的橋梁,通過adb可以管理、操作模擬器和設(shè)備,如安裝軟件、系統(tǒng)升級、運行shell命令等。
代碼
注:android 內(nèi)核設(shè)備統(tǒng)一稱為“設(shè)備”
adb devices // 顯示連接到計算機的設(shè)備
adb get-serialno // 獲取設(shè)備的ID和序列號serialNumber
------------------重啟----------------------------------------------
adb reboot // 重啟設(shè)備
adb reboot bootloader // 重啟到bootloader,即刷機模式
adb reboot recovery // 重啟到recovery,即恢復(fù)模式
------------------發(fā)送命令到設(shè)備--------------------------------------
adb [-d|-e|-s <serialNumber>] <command>
-d 發(fā)送命令給usb連接的設(shè)備
-e 發(fā)送命令到模擬器設(shè)備
-s <serialNumber> 發(fā)送命令到指定設(shè)備
adb相關(guān)
adb kill-server // 終止adb服務(wù)進程
adb start-server // 重啟adb服務(wù)進程
adb root // 已root權(quán)限重啟adb服務(wù)
adb wait-for-device // 在模擬器/設(shè)備連接之前把命令轉(zhuǎn)載在adb的命令器中
獲取設(shè)備硬件信息
adb shell cat /sys/class/net/wlan0/address // 獲取mac地址
adb shell cat /proc/cpuinfo // 獲取cpu序列號
管理設(shè)備app
aapt d badging <apkfile> // 獲取apk的packagename 和 classname
------------------安裝----------------------------------------------
adb install <apkfile> // 安裝apk
adb install -r <apkfile> // 保留數(shù)據(jù)和緩存文件,重新安裝apk,
adb install -s <apkfile> // 安裝apk到sd卡
------------------卸載----------------------------------------------
adb uninstall <package> // 卸載app
adb uninstall -k <package> // 卸載app但保留數(shù)據(jù)和緩存文件
------------------啟動app-------------------------------------------
adb shell am start -n <package_name>/.<activity_class_name> // 啟動應(yīng)用
------------------查看內(nèi)存占用----------------------------------------
adb shell top // 查看設(shè)備cpu和內(nèi)存占用情況
adb shell top -m 6 // 查看占用內(nèi)存前6的app
adb shell top -n 1 // 刷新一次內(nèi)存信息,然后返回
adb shell procrank // 查詢各進程內(nèi)存使用情況
adb shell kill [pid] // 殺死一個進程
adb shell ps // 查看進程列表
adb shell ps -x [PID] // 查看指定進程狀態(tài)
adb shell service list // 查看后臺services信息
adb shell cat /proc/meminfo // 查看當前內(nèi)存占用
adb shell cat /proc/iomem // 查看IO內(nèi)存分區(qū)
文件操作
//android中,sdcard代表內(nèi)置存儲,不同系統(tǒng)中tf卡的設(shè)備名可能不同,使用查看adb shell ls mnt查看所有存儲設(shè)備名。
adb remount // 將system分區(qū)重新掛載為可讀寫分區(qū)
adb push <local> <remote> // 從本地復(fù)制文件到設(shè)備
adb pull <remote> <local> // 從設(shè)備復(fù)制文件到本地
adb shell ls // 列出目錄下的文件和文件夾,等同于dos中的dir命令
adb shell cd <folder> // 進入文件夾,等同于dos中的cd 命令
adb shell rename path/oldfilename path/newfilename // 重命名文件
adb shell rm /system/avi.apk // 刪除system/avi.apk
adb shell rm -r <folder> // 刪除文件夾及其下面所有文件
adb shell mv path/file newpath/file // 移動文件
adb shell chmod 777 /system/fonts/DroidSansFallback.ttf // 設(shè)置文件權(quán)限
adb shell mkdir path/foldelname // 新建文件夾
adb shell cat <file> // 查看文件內(nèi)容
|
上一篇: yunos1231版進入第三方recovery并成功卡刷下一篇: 新版升級后,C版流暢,E版卡頓
|